About Renting a Car at Rome Trieste

The Trieste neighborhood in northern Rome is a prosperous residential area about 4 km north of Termini, with 4 rental companies serving local residents and visitors. The area is close to Villa Borghese park (2 km) and the Parioli neighborhood, and offers relatively good parking access compared to the historic center. Via Nomentana and Via Salaria provide quick access north to the A1 motorway.

Piazza Fiume, the heart of the Trieste neighborhood, is surrounded by shops, cafés and restaurants. The Villa Torlonia Museum is 1.5 km to the east along Via Nomentana. From here it's about 25 km north to Monterotondo and the Etruscan areas along Via Salaria.

Via Salaria to the north is an excellent alternative to the motorway for exploring the Sabine Mountains and the Rieti Valley about 80 km away. The Trieste neighborhood has blue parking zones that require a parking ticket – have coins ready. Book a car with automatic transmission if you're unfamiliar with Rome's intense city traffic.

What attractions are near the Trieste neighborhood? Villa Borghese with its renowned museum is 2 km to the west, and the Galleria Nazionale d'Arte Moderna is located in the same park area. The elegant shops of the Parioli neighborhood are within walking distance.

Quick Guide: Car Hire in Rome

🚗 1) Pick the Right Terms

  • Fuel: "Full-to-full" is usually the fairest deal.
  • Extra driver: can cost extra — check before booking.
  • Automatic: often pricier and in shorter supply.
Pro tip: Cheapest rate + expensive terms = an expensive rental in disguise.

🪪 2) Bring the Right Documents

  • Driver's license (usually held for at least 1 year)
  • Passport or national ID
  • Credit card in the driver's name for the deposit
A valid license is accepted in most of Italy. Check if an IDP is needed.

📸 3) Drama-Free Pickup

  • Film the car from all angles + the dashboard.
  • Photograph scratches, wheels and windshield.
  • Keep your fuel receipt when returning.
60 seconds now can save 6 weeks of email disputes.

🚙 Driving in Italy

In Italy you drive on the Right side.

  • Urban speed limit: 50 km/h
  • Rural roads: 90 km/h
  • Motorway: 130 km/h
  • Alcohol limit: 0,5 ‰
🅿️ Parking & Tolls

Parking can be limited and expensive in cities. Use parking garages when possible.

Road tolls: Have cash or card ready for toll fees.
